Ensure packager ordering is consistent
What does this MR do and why?
It's common for there to be only 1-3 packagers in the dependency list. This means that when sorting by packager, the ordering is essentially random because all of the rows have the same value for it. This change adds composite sorting on (packager, name) to ensure that the ordering remains consistent.
SQL Queries
It is known that this query performs poorly for large groups. We are attempting to optimize / rewrite it via #427783 (closed). I don't expect that this change should make it perform any worse than it already does.
